When selecting a yarn wrapping machine, understanding the different types available is crucial. The market offers various configurations, including automatic, semi-automatic, and manual machines. Automatic machines typically feature advanced technology. They often provide faster production speeds, which can reach up to 1200 meters per minute. This efficiency can significantly boost output for businesses scaling their operations.
Semi-automatic machines strike a balance between speed and manual control. They allow users to intervene during the wrapping process, which is beneficial when dealing with delicate yarns that require careful handling. Reports indicate that semi-automatic models account for about 40% of sales in the yarn wrapping industry, reflecting their popularity among medium-sized enterprises.
Manual yarn wrapping machines, though less common, still play a role. They are often more affordable and suitable for startups or businesses with lower production volumes. These machines typically require more labor input, which can lead to inconsistency in wrap quality. Industry experts note that while manual machines offer flexibility, they may not be the best for high-volume needs. Careful consideration of these factors is vital for informed decision-making.

When evaluating the cost and budget for yarn wrapping machines, it's crucial to understand the financial landscape of the industry. Reports suggest that the average cost of yarn wrapping machines ranges from $5,000 to $50,000. This wide price variance depends on factors like technology, capacity, and manufacturer. Small businesses should analyze their production volume to determine how much machine they truly need.
In a survey by the Textile Machinery Association, 60% of respondents revealed that they underestimated the total cost of ownership. It's important to consider maintenance costs, which can add an additional 15-20% annually. Some machines may require frequent repairs, leading to unpredictable expenses. It's wise to set aside a budget not only for the initial purchase but also for ongoing operational costs.
Price isn't the only consideration. A cheaper machine can lead to higher production costs if it lacks efficiency. Focus on energy usage and material waste to gauge long-term impact. Investing in a quality machine may seem daunting initially but can save money over time. Understanding these financial dynamics is crucial for making informed decisions.

The textile industry continuously seeks methods to enhance production efficiency while maintaining quality. One promising solution is the use of low bath ratio sample dyeing machines, which have shown significant capability in improving dyeing performance and cost-effectiveness. These machines are particularly suitable for dyeing a wide range of fabrics, including polyester, cotton, nylon, and wool, making them versatile tools in modern textile production.
A standout feature of this series is its ability to accommodate dyeing processes for small sample cones of up to 1000g, while ensuring that the dyeing conditions closely resemble those of standard machines. This similarity allows for consistent color reproducibility, with accuracy rates exceeding 95% when compared to conventional dyeing setups. Additionally, the design eliminates the need for unique bobbins or specialized soft-cone winders, further streamlining production and reducing operational costs. Manufacturers can seamlessly integrate this equipment as an auxiliary to existing dyeing systems, efficiently enhancing their dyeing capabilities without extensive overhauls.
By adopting low bath ratio sample dyeing machines, textile producers can achieve improved resource efficiency, leading to reduced dye and water consumption. This not only supports more sustainable practices but also contributes to overall cost savings.
